I haven’t heard much from the Interclub this year. I’m not sure how telling that is re: the fishing though I do believe it was quieter this year, but the leading boats certainly did find a few.

NSW GFAA have provided the links to the final (provisional) scores which I have included at bottom but a quick summary of the winners is:

Local MP Bob Baldwin’s crew on The Omen tagged 7 black marlin for Bob on 10kg line to take the T&R win by a narrow margin from Capt. Scotty Thorrington’s Freedom with 6 blacks and a hammerhead.  (Also giving Bob the Champion Male gong).

Scotty must have made for a very nervous Omen team after a quiet Day 3, storming home with 4 tags on the final day.  Expert photog David Granville was on board and snapped some great pics (above and below).

Chloe Lawrence fishing on Side Effect took home Champion Female with all 5 black marlin tags for her team.  Champion Club T&R went to Sydney GFC (Team 2) for the second year running.

On the Capture side, the Heaviest Shark was a 283kg mako to Scott Blackburn on Redemption, while the Heaviest Marlin was a 134.50kg blue marlin to Tristan Davies on Doghouse.

Champion Team (Boat) Capture was Gloriana with two blue marlin, while Champion Club Capture was Lake Macquarie GFC Team 1.

Coffs Coast

The Solitary Islands Game Fishing Club was in the thick of it on the weekend with blues, blacks and wahoo. Wicked Weasel had an early start to the weekend with a blue to Jason Werrett (his first) and a 60 kilo little tacker to Liam Williams from four bites on Friday. On Saturday, Seaborn blitzed it with a blue to Ross Smith, another to Gary Amiguet, and a bonus wahoo from four bites. Birthday girl Fiona McGinty got a 140 kilo blue on Alcatraz, and Wicked Weasel missed three blues, but nailed a consolation prize black on the way home — expertly wound in by Liam Williams who has found his groove.

On Sunday, Karen Garcia on She’s A Dream tagged a 60 kilo blue, while Astrid Linjawi on the newly refurbished Matador scored a stubborn 100 kilo fish and a 20 kilo wahoo. The photos show Fiona McGinty hooked up on Alcatraz, Jason Werrett with Liam Williams’ blue, and Liam Williams with a black.

Gold Coast

And a catch up report from the Gold Coast on the weekend – I missed it yesterday I’m sorry!  Jeff Wregg on Barco sent me this shot of their blue marlin on Saturday.  They also released a black 15 minutes before hooking this one with a 4-3-2 for the day!
